Hancock Timber Resource Group (HTRG) was founded in 1985 and is based in Boston, Massachusetts, USA. We develop and manage globally diversified timberland portfolios for public and corporate pension plans, high net-worth individuals, and foundations and endowments. As of December 31, 2014, assets under management totaled $11.7 billion. These assets are located in the United States, Canada, Australia, New Zealand, Brazil, and Chile. We are the world`s largest timberland investment manager for institutional investors, serving both domestic and non-US clients. We offer several investment vehicles including individually managed accounts and pooled funds. Timberland investments provide institutional investors with a number of benefits including a history of attractive returns, excellent capital preservation, portfolio diversification and low to moderate risk. HTRG actively seeks and acquires large tracts of timberland in the major timber-growing regions of the world, and maintains regional asset management offices in Charlotte, North Carolina; Vancouver, Washington; Sydney, Australia; Tauranga, New Zealand; and Curitiba, Brazil. We also employ a full-time team of research professionals whose work is published on a regular basis. HTRG is a division of Hancock Natural Resource Group, Inc., a registered investment adviser and wholly owned subsidiary of Manulife Financial Corporation. Hancock Forest Management, Inc., is a subsidiary of Hancock Natural Resource Group, Inc.
